Transaction 3258116349eaae362aaf4551706fb56988c61867157354c0b0fa8ce750be3574
1 Input
1 Output
-
3258116349eaae362aaf4551706fb56988c61867157354c0b0fa8ce750be3574:0
- value
- 160445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 649d17b820957a3ae1c0afab3e9f4b780786f83e OP_EQUAL
- address
- 3As1giTsNrA8RyqjFY8Hg3ZNEG9YHAz4uB